Originally Posted by v8-7
10's is soo 2002, its all about the 9's now

my goal is 420-450 rwhp on motor (i have plenty of goodies for those numbers) If i go forged bottom end, 200-250 shot,,, with stock bottom end il start with 100 and once i know everything is working 100%, bump it to 150 for good.

-Will 5.3 heads bolt up to a 6.0 block??? I see these escalade 6.0 bottom ends for sale here and there and it makes me giggle if i could have a forged 6.0 bottom end with the crazy heads/cam/juice setup i have brewin.
I don't think that the stock LQ9 bottom end is forged...
